Re: seat-map renderer for the Velmora Playhouse build. Support folks: when patrons report blank balconies, it's almost always the tile cache, not the SVG layer. Don't restart the renderer; just bump the cache window and redraw. Rendering thresholds were tuned against the Orpheline Hall dataset, so treat them as defaults, not law. The current tuning constants are listed below.

constants for yafog-hawep:
RATE_LIMITS = {
    "aldeth": 722,
    "tamix": 452,
}

Handover Note — Director Transition, Brundvik Works

Welcome aboard. The open item you inherit is the capacity decision for the Orlesta extrusion hall. Demand forecasts from the Pellmar account justify a second shift, but the board deferred approving new presses until utilisation holds above 85% for two consecutive quarters. Maintenance backlog on Line 4 is cleared; Line 2 needs a gearbox overhaul in March. Staffing plans are with HR and can proceed on your signature. The confidential summary of the expansion plan is appended directly below.

board note of yaduf-bagag: Wenwynox Holdings plans to lower the Oliys list price by 26 percent in September.

Handover note — SockPress gateway

We enable permessage-deflate only for payloads over 1 KB; smaller frames cost more CPU than bandwidth saved. Context takeover is off because memory per connection spiked on the Kellerby cluster during load tests. If clients complain about throughput, check compression level before touching window bits. Benchmarks live in the perf folder. The settings we landed on after tuning are listed below.

config for tagaf-bawif:
[norok]
host = norok.ordinworks.local
user = norok_svc
database = norok_prod

Subject: Cut-over complete — Ledgerbay admin bulk edits

Hi Priya,

The cut-over to the new bulk-edit pipeline in the Ledgerbay admin table finished at 02:10 local time. All queued edits drained before the switch, and the legacy endpoint is now read-only. Spot checks on 500 rows showed no mismatches. Rollback window stays open for 48 hours per the plan. For reference during the window, the production service is running with the following configuration.

config for bahop-baduf:
[kasion]
team = lamath
access_code = ac_d807e5
host = kasion.paliqcloud.corp
port = 4000
owner = julix.tamvan
peer = frair.qorvelsoft.local